Downflow Right−Side Vent and Trap
Remove the drain tee if installed.
Disconnect the hoses from the trap assembly, and remove trap
and trap mounting bracket from the blower compartment. Using
cover plate and gasket provided in the loose parts bag, cover the
hole from the burner compartment to the blower compartment and
secure with screws.
Move the caps to the top of the trap and mount the trap externally
to the right side of the unit using the two screws provided.
Connect the corrugated drain tube from the transition box to the
trap as shown. If an extension is required, use the black PVC tube

Cut an appropriate length of 2" (50.8mm) PVC pipe long , enough
to exit the cabinet and connect the vent drain to either:
A standard field supplied 2" (50.8mm) PVC tee (N9MP1 or
N9MP2 models), or
A 2" (50.8mm) PVC coupling fastened onto the drain tee
(N9MPD and *9MPD models)
Install tee trap into bottom section of tee.
Remove knockout from the side of the furnace casing where drain
tube will exit.
Connect the tee trap and the main drain line exiting the casing as
shown in Figure 20.
Note:
It is recommended that all PVC piping and fitting
connections be fit up and inspected before final cementing. Both
the external trap and the external tee trap must be primed
before operation. Verify all condensate drain connections are
securely clamped. A coupling and clamps (in loose part bag) may
be installed as shown for future servicing of the vent system.
